The wedding dress trends brides can look forward to in 2025 .
After weeks of wedding markets , runway shows , and the completion of fashion week , trends are emerging , and we now have an idea of what to expect in the bridal world for 2025 . Timeless elements and innovative styles can be seen throughout the industry , ensuring that finding the perfect dress can be achieved by every bride .
When it comes to your wedding day , nothing is more important than the gown . Designers have introduced styles across the board this season , but some looks are being highlighted more than others . The vintage-inspired basque ( or elongated ) waistline is making a huge comeback , whether it ’ s on a stunning satin ballgown or a form-fitted lace gown . Corsets are also seeing a resurgence . A corseted bodice can be sexy and romantic and offers structure and support while making a statement . For brides who are looking for something more unique , color options are strongly trending . You ’ ll be seeing more gown options with subtle color and multicolored variations , because not everyone wants a traditional white or ivory gown . This color trend is a perfect way to showcase your personality , whether it ’ s via dreamy multihued 3-D lace embellishments or bold pops of black or red . Classic , timeless , and elegant gowns will never be out of style , so satin and lace will always embody most of the gowns you see . We are , however , seeing more tulle and organza fabrics in the classic styles moving into 2025 , giving brides the best of both worlds . You can remain classic but soften the look to incorporate a more whimsical vibe .

Detachable skirts are also going to be popular , especially for brides who want a wardrobe change without the cost of two gowns . The skirts can add volume or length for the ceremony and can be removed for added ease during the reception .
For the anti-veil bride , capes make dramatic statements and can also double as an extra-long train . Sheer gloves , embellished sashes , and removable sleeves are all on trend too and not leaving us anytime soon . No matter what look you want to achieve , accessories can always complete your vision .
It ’ s no secret that finding the perfect dress can be costly . Inflation has cooled down some , with the average wedding dress continuing to hover around $ 2,000 . While most brides realize the economy will have an impact on their wedding planning , they ’ re willing to make their bridal gown a top priority . The wedding dress retains immense appeal and importance , and brides will look to save money in other areas .
